Transaction 75393ec19d82070ff60b2452918965049c917ed9bf2325133d8cd8fe02fb8046

1 Input
2 Outputs
  • 75393ec19d82070ff60b2452918965049c917ed9bf2325133d8cd8fe02fb8046:0
  • value  956228286
    address  1KSZ4wikLM7kbZdbuNx8J4xUKaByunsrDy
  • 75393ec19d82070ff60b2452918965049c917ed9bf2325133d8cd8fe02fb8046:1
  • value  11568000
    address  1DgfgPnte7GF6XEzx8pLk1mPkzRKhfvcfx